> I have created another group and want to prevent it from connecting to the
> whole machine except for one program either through the firewall or
> through the permissions.
>
> I tried using chmod and removed the execute from the others but the result
> was as if I removed the execution from the user who is me.
> What is the solution ?
> Is there a firewall solution at the software level? what is it ?
> Is there a solution using permissions?
> Thank you
To do what you describe requires a mandatory access control system
(SELinux and AppArmor are two popular choices).
